Now that the weather is warming up, youre probably getting your backyard ready for outdoor gatherings. A gazebo might be a nice touch. And if you decided during your annual spring cleaning you definitely need more storage room, you might want to check out the product line at Backyard Boys, Inc. From Amish-built outdoor storage structures, gazebos, pergolas and playsets to their new two-story garage, you should find all you need to get your backyard looking great for the summer season. The storagesheds come equipped with standard features includingsteel doors, vinylsiding, vertical sliding windows, 2x4 construction, plywood walls and roof, eave vents, architectural shingles and more.The sheds are alsoavailable in Dura-Temp wood. With experience in the outdoor structures business for more than 15 years, the folks at Backyard Boys, Inc. are excited about their newest product, the two-story garage. Built in an Amish workshop inPennsylvania, it is broughtto the customer in two pieces, connected together andfinished offon site. It comes in Dura-Temp Woodand Vinyl.It is portable, so when you move you can take it with you. Gazebos and Pergolas are available in wood or vinyl and are builtwithhigh quality materials and come in many sizes and shapes. Looking to add a swing set for the little ones? The Playsets sold at Backyard Boys are built with pressure treated wood and encased in vinyl. All products have at least a one-year warranty and are 100 percent satisfaction guaranteed.
